D Hi guys. Love your videos. I don’t know if you’ve fixed your motor yet, but an easy fix to try is to first get some carburetor cleaner. Remove the fuel line from the carb. Drain it using the drain screw at the bottom of the bowl. Now, inject some carb cleaner into the carb through the fuel inlet, close the drain and fill the bowl with carb cleaner. Let it sit for about 30 mins. Now, make sure you have fresh, clean gas, reattach the fuel line, if you haven’t already, and try to start her. This can solve the problem your having in a lot of cases. If that doesn’t work, remove the carb and carefully disassemble it over a clean bucket. You can remove the jets if you have the proper size screwdriver. Use the carb cleaner and spray it through all the orifices and jets in the carb. Reassemble, put it back on the motor, pull the cord and away you go....you may have to pull a few times...lol...but it should start and run well. You may have to readjust the idle. A lot of comments about the Chesapeake Bay area here already I see.... as has been stated, Feb/March is going to be COLD and there is still the possibility of snow during those months. Most people on the upper bay that are seasonal do not even put boats back in the water until mid-April (myself included). As far as sailboat anchorages Annapolis is probably one of the larger and nicer areas if you are coming that far north to start. I would assume you have something worked out already with a marina, but if that is not the case and you want to go North a bit more the overall costs will be lower in the Middle River area, and there are a lot of nice marinas there. We are at the most Northern point of the Chesapeake near the C&D canal... which if you are doing meet & greets as you pass through I can recommend some great locations and even get you in contact with some of the owners of them to help you set things up.
